Backend Developer (Remote from Germany)

Posted 14 days agoViewed
GermanyFull-TimeSoftware Development
Company:
Location:Germany
Languages:English
Seniority level:Senior, 6+ years
Experience:6+ years
Skills:
Backend DevelopmentDockerNode.jsPostgreSQLKubernetesRabbitmqSoftware ArchitectureTypeScriptGoRedisCI/CDDevOpsMicroservices
Requirements:
6+ years of professional experience in backend engineering, with a strong focus on distributed systems. Proven ability to design, implement, and operate scalable and resilient backend architectures. Strong programming skills in TypeScript and Node.js, or Golang, with a solid understanding of clean code principles. Hands-on experience with Docker, Kubernetes, and modern CI/CD pipelines. Good understanding of networking fundamentals. Self-driven and autonomous working style. Passion for robust system design, performance optimization, and technical excellence. Experience with microservices architectures and production-grade backend environments.
Responsibilities:
Design, build, and maintain distributed backend services for large-scale network data. Contribute to architectural redesign of a core discovery system. Lead and support migration of backend services to Docker and Kubernetes. Define and implement deployment, scaling, and reliability strategies. Write high-quality backend code using Node.js and TypeScript, with opportunities in Go. Collaborate with backend, frontend, and network engineers. Improve system performance, observability, and resilience. Integrate and maintain messaging, caching, and database components (RabbitMQ, Redis, PostgreSQL).
About the Company
View Company Profile
Similar Jobs:
Posted 6 days ago
GermanyFull-TimeEnterprise Architecture
Enterprise Architect (Remote from Germany)
Company:
Posted 12 days ago
GermanyFull-TimeMobile Development
Mobile Engineer (Remote from Germany)
Company:
Posted 6 days ago
GermanyFull-TimeCloud Solutions
Cloud Solution Architect (Remote from Germany)
Company: